Entangled photon generation in two-period quasi-phase-matched parametric down-conversion.

Summary
Researchers created a straightforward method for generating polarization-entangled photon pairs at telecommunication wavelengths using quasi-phase-matched spontaneous parametric down-conversion (QPM-SPDC) in a specialized crystal.
Area of Science:
- Quantum optics
- Nonlinear optics
- Photonics
Background:
- Entangled photon pairs are crucial for quantum communication and computation.
- Spontaneous parametric down-conversion (SPDC) is a common method for generating entangled photons.
- Generating entangled photons at telecommunication wavelengths is essential for fiber-optic quantum networks.
Purpose of the Study:
- To propose and demonstrate a simple, deterministic scheme for generating polarization-entangled photon pairs.
- To achieve entanglement at telecommunication wavelengths (1506 nm and 1594 nm).
- To utilize type-II quasi-phase-matched spontaneous parametric down-conversion (QPM-SPDC) with two poling periods.
Main Methods:
- Fabrication of a lithium niobate (LiNbO3) crystal with two distinct poling periods.
- Utilizing type-II QPM-SPDC to generate photon pairs.
- Characterization of the two-photon polarization state using quantum state tomography.
Main Results:
- Successful generation of polarization-entangled photon pairs at 1506 nm and 1594 nm.
- Demonstration of a simple and deterministic entanglement generation scheme.
- Confirmation of a highly entangled two-photon polarization state via state tomography.
Conclusions:
- The proposed QPM-SPDC scheme is effective for generating high-quality entangled photon pairs at telecommunication wavelengths.
- The fabricated LiNbO3 crystal with dual poling periods enables simultaneous entanglement generation at two distinct wavelengths.
- This work contributes to the advancement of quantum communication technologies by providing a practical method for generating essential quantum resources.
